Content
To approve the policy.
The key changes are as follows:
Inclusion of references to the Council’s
ambition of becoming a partner and place shaper of choice, in
particular, highlighting the Chief Executive and directors’
key roles in this context – see para. 1, page 2, and para.
23, page 6.
Addition of practical guidance sections within the
body of the policy, rather than as an appendix, pages 5 and
7.
Addition of a paragraph setting out
the responsibilities regarding the completion of the declaration form, and submission to
the Governance Team inbox – see para. 30, page 8.
Change to using titles only, for
example Monitoring Officer.
For the sake of consistency across
other Governance policies, we have opted for Officer rather than
Employee, however we do state that the policy covers all employees
under a contract of employment with the council.
